Collaborative Contracting - Challenges and Opportunities (17 July 2019)

SCL (Singapore) organised a professional development seminar titled “Collaborative Contracting – Challenges and Opportunities” on 17 July 2019 and we were privileged to have John Battersby, Managing Director of BKAsiaPacific Limited present. Drawing from his particular experience particularly in the NEC form, John spoke about the various collaborative and cooperative mechanisms and how these could be incorporated into traditional forms of contract to make them more effective in terms of proactive risk management and the avoidance/mitigation of time and cost overruns. It was a well attended event and the ensuing Q&A was very interactive.
